Output 537403934566984043c1cb00878940e330fc54f919cbfeabe26422d91597a7b4:0

value
12876099
script pubkey
OP_0 OP_PUSHBYTES_20 c65bcd50f3106c6295142dee38dc21c99a42583b
address
bc1qcedu658nzpkx99g59hhr3hppexdyykpmjs92j2
transaction
537403934566984043c1cb00878940e330fc54f919cbfeabe26422d91597a7b4
spent
true